The 1968 NAIA men's basketball tournament was held in March at Municipal Auditorium in Kansas City, Missouri. The 31st annual NAIA basketball tournament featured 32 teams playing in a single-elimination format.

Awards and honors

  • Leading scorer: Ron Hayek, Wisconsin-Oshkosh; 5 games, 47 field goals, 22 free throws, 116 total points (23.2 average points per game)
  • Leading rebounder: Wayne Denham, Fairmont State (W.Va.); 5 games, 68 total rebounds (13.6 average rebounds per game)

Third-place game

The third-place game featured the losing teams from the national semifinalist to determine 3rd and 4th places in the tournament. This game was played until 1988.
